柑桔潜叶蛾年周期种群动态及防治策略的研究

【摘要】 从1980年至1985年,在广州市郊的甜橙园研究了柑桔潜叶蛾[Phyllocnistis citrella Staint.)]的年周期种群动态。用生命表方法研究了夏、秋季的5个世代,用定期取样调查幼虫死亡率研究了冬、春世代。世代存活率用威布尔频数分布模型进行模似,其存活率曲线的形状参数均大于1,死亡率是年龄的增函数。用Manly的关键因子分析法对5个世代的生命表材料进行分析。结果表明,年周期中的关键世代为迟夏梢世代,影响关键世代种群变动的关键因子是一龄幼虫自然死亡和三龄幼虫捕食。各发育阶段的天敌因子对关键世代种群变动的影响达64.6%。据此制定了保护天敌的防治策略。经实践证明,采用此措施,可推迟秋梢世代蛾量高峰期的出现时间,有利于柑桔秋梢在最适的时间抽放。柑桔潜叶蛾冬期幼虫死亡率高的原因是气候干旱,造成柑桔叶片含水量低,幼虫摄取柑桔汁液困难所致。

【Abstract】 The life tables of natural population of the citrus leaf miner,Phyllocnistis citrella Stn.,were studied in Guangzhou suburbs from 1980 to 1985.The Weibull frequency distribtion was as a model to characterize surivorship curves for each of the five generations. The shap perameters of the distribution for the survivorship curves of the five generations are 1.27,1.86.1.90,1.23 and 2.05 respectively.The result showed that a Type 1 survivorship curve was inferred for each generation data sets,the mortality rate increases with increasing age.The analytic method proposed by Manly (1977) was chosen for detecting the key factor causing population change for each of the five generations investigated in each year.The result shows that important sources of variation in population of the key generation(late summer generation) are the weather and disease in the period of the first larval instar,the predators and parasites in the period of the third larval instar and predators in the period of the second larval instar,where these account for 27.0%.32.0%and 12.3%respectively of var(Ⅰ).The proportion of the affecting power of all predators and parasites to the value of var(Ⅰ) is 64.6%.The variances and covariances should be equal to zero if the affecting power of predators and parasites are made constant;the result of doing this shows that the change in var(Ⅰ) is 96.5%.This result confirms the fact that predators and parasites are the important factors for the population dynamics of the key generation. According to the analysis,a control strategy is made for that generation. Predators and parasites are also key factors for the autumn generation.In contrast, the key factor in the first and second late autumn generations is weather.The main mortalaty factor in winter and early spring generations is water deficency in leaves of citrus from dry weather.
